# InkLedger Environments

InkLedger, our PDF invoice renderer, runs in three environments: dev, staging, and production. Each environment has its own font cache, template bucket, and render queue. New team members should verify staging parity before promoting any template change. Please read each setting carefully before editing anything. The staging environment currently uses the following configuration values.

deployment values, yadup-tajof:
oliath:
  log_level: debug
  metrics_host: metrics.oliath.zemvarlabs.internal
  pool_size: 4

# Flaglight Rollouts — Approvals

Quick version for on-call: any rollout touching more than 5% of traffic needs an approval in Flaglight before the ramp continues. Kill switches don't need approval — just flip them and note it in the incident channel. Scheduled ramps pause automatically if error budget burns hot. If you're stuck at 2 a.m. with a pending approval, there's one person authorized to override, and that's the approver below.

account owner for tagep-bafof: Norael Gilax Juleth

## Rotavault 3.2.1 — Scheduled key rotation

This release rotates the signing key used to verify Rotavault plugin manifests. Plugins signed with the previous key will continue to verify until the grace window closes at the end of the cycle; after that, manifests must carry signatures made against the new key. Update your build tooling carefully, re-sign any pending releases, and run the bundled verify command before publishing. The new public signing key is as follows.

release key, kagag-taweg: bky4_VgyJ